It is worth noting that liquid may have gotten into the tray if the battery has had a boil-over or been overfilled. A SmartBlinky Tray Monitor will indicate if the battery tray has fluid in it and needs draining. An Electrolyte Vacuum Pump can help remove the spilt liquid and stop it from corroding the bottom of the battery tray.

Battery 101: Your Guide to Lead-Acid Batteries

In sealed lead-acid batteries (SLA), the electrolyte, or battery acid, is either absorbed in a plate separator or formed into a gel. Because they do not have to be watered and are spill-proof, they are considered low maintenance or maintenance-free. SLAs typically have a longer shelf life than flooded batteries and charge faster. However, they can be more expensive.

What Is Lead Acid Battery and How Does It Work? A Closer Look

When the sulfate from the liquid acid bonds to the lead, the level of liquid in the battery lowers. Then, a portion of the lead is no longer submerged in the liquid.This isn''t a problem as long as the battery is recharged fairly soon after discharging. Can a dry-charged battery be filled with acid / liquid?

Yes, this is possible. In fact we had deliveries of hundreds of dry-charged batteries and separate deliveries of the acid / liquid to fill them with. Guess who, as an apprentice, got to mix the acid to the correct SG and fill batteries. They were transported like that as the liquid is heavy and more batteries can be carried.

How do you get acid out of a car battery?

These types of batteries leak a strong acid, which can eat through clothing, carpet, or even metal. Cover the area liberally with baking soda. The acid is neutralized when the baking soda stops fizzing. Absorb the leftover material with clay or kitty litter and shovel it all into a doubled trash bag.
